Me again. all this having a 'net connection again is great! anyway, i have a prelude (thats for sale after getting my 2nd Z) which has a VFD (vaccuum [cant spell it] flourescent display) dash. its one of the things i love about it and i was wandering if anyone does a similar thing for the Z? basically it looks black (you cant see the clocks or needles, etc) untill you switch it on then it lights up like :rofl: that sort of colour. i'd love one for the Z's if they're about? cheers. si.

Thats true. the insurance, while very steep, isn't much compared to a years running the Z. even if it doesnt let you down (and as a 15+ yr old supercar they do get troubles), the servicing, tyres, and 15mpg @nearly £1.00/litre gets a little silly at times. TBH you will need a very good job and a bit of luck to run one for long. ever been on holiday and it cost you £500 in fuel alone then a £50 service at the end? ouch.
